I probably have some old photos around too - like those shown in Bill's video.

My recollection is a little different. I remember Bill telling me about his interaction with California Supreme. In those days there was no professional Track & Field and either he or the dentist (Dr. David) managed to make a couple of films with T&F competitors like the U.S. champion pentathlon competitor, Jane Frederick. Also a lesser known Canadian T&F competitor whose sister was a world champion. (No video in those days.) I think he said he lived with her for a while too, but I faintly recall him saying she was gay.

There was a publication from a Peter Van Duyn "Women's Physical Culture" (I think the spelling is OK) and Bill had a letter published in an issue with a photo of the squeezing ballerina. (Many years later Bill tried his "direct approach" with Van Duyn's ex-wife (Tina Woodley), but she must have been one of the 2%. I remember her telling him that he may not like it. Kind of a veiled threat and Bill started tweaking his mustache in even more interest. "How do you know I wouldn't like it?," he said

Way back, some friends and I (e.g., "Tom Jackson", Steve Wennerstrom, et al) were trading photos of athletic women. Most from T&F, as no BB for women had started yet. Later, another joined the group from Pennsylvania. He was selling armwrestling 8mm films and he and "Tom" started Premier Productions later. The first films were in 8mm to my recollection.

At a BB show, we met a competitor whose husband/trainer had been on the Iranian Olympic wrestling team. He had taught her how to wrestle. Shortly afterwards, PP or its predecessor company (maybe it was Jentz's compoany) put out a film of her wrestling with her husband. I think that this was the first mixed wrestling production that emanated from the BB world.

I think Bill got involved with wrestling productions only after he purchased a Betamax video camera. I don't think he ever made any 8mm films. I recall at a show in Denver (I think), we ended up in someone's room with Kay and Bill wanted to make a video. He asked someone to pretend that he had broken into the room (a familiar plot perhaps?) and Kay would awaken and squeeze him senseless. The sqeezee was the person who ended up with Premier Productions, John. (John, though, said he preferred F/F action.)

His breakup with Kay was very hard on Bill. I don't know what happened, but someone told me that she was tired of camping out and wanted some of the nicer things in life. She and "Pillow" ended up being "sponsored" by a wealthy person in LA. He paid for her living expenses and probably more, but according to Bill, she had to go out with him at his discretion. He was married to a former circus aerialist who was said to be extremely strong. Dennis, I think, was his first name. This was the time that Kay made some films/video for Sam Oldham (SMO Productions). Sam was a trained Director, member of the Guild, but had a drinking problem.

When Kay was killed in the car accident, Bill told me he went to the scene of the crash with a tape measure because he wanted to ensure himself that it really was an accident. I think she was driving a Corvette convertible, suggesting that she had started to get some more material things. (BTW, Kay was the subject of a documentary on Canadian TV when she still lived in Toronto and was married to someone else. I think I have the program on an old VHS tape. I think Bill wouldl probably like to have a digital copy of that program.)

I don't know Bill's age, but certainly in his 70's. He did have some amazing stories of post-Vietnam action on special missions to various places. He would disappear for a while, then show up and say he couldn't tell us where he had been or what he had done. Once he showed up with a cane (perhaps the penultimate reason he looked to be limping in the video interview) which resulted, he said from an injury sustained when a helicopter in which he was riding was shot down over a swamp at night and he had to jump out just prior to it crashing and burning up. He was the only survivor and was picked up by a rescue helicopter the next day. Oliver North's business I suspect.

Steve Wennerstrom told me that he was the cameraman on Bill's early videos. I understood that Bill helped Steve through some tough times when a parent died, but they had some sort of fallout about which Steve refused to discuss.

Clearly the arrival of the internet was a great event for Bill. It allowed him to connect with persons of similar interests and also to market his videos. I recall him telling me many years ago that he had about 3 times as many videos made as he had released - at that time.
